Freestanding baths in Minchinhampton homes need waste and water connections run across the floor. Poor planning leads to exposed pipes or a bath that can't sit where you want it.
A cast-iron roll-top bath filled with water can weigh over 350kg. In older Minchinhampton properties, the floor joists may need reinforcing before installation — this must be checked first.

Freestanding bath installations in Gloucestershire require concealed pipework for the best visual result. In Minchinhampton homes, we route the hot and cold feeds through the floor directly beneath the taps, with isolation valves accessible from below. The result is a bath with no visible pipes — clean, minimal, and exactly as a freestanding bath should look.
If you're considering a bath-shower combination for your Minchinhampton family bathroom, the screen type matters as much as the bath. A fixed glass panel keeps water contained during showering while looking clean and modern. Folding screens offer flexibility. Curtains are the budget option but need frequent replacement. Exposed Cotswold plateau properties in Minchinhampton experience colder winters, making bathroom heating and insulation particularly important.
water is moderately hard in most of Gloucestershire (150-250 mg/l calcium carbonate). Limescale builds up on shower heads, taps, and heating elements — thermostatic valves and easy-clean coated shower glass help manage this. many older Gloucestershire homes have solid stone or brick walls (no cavity), which means fixing bathroom fittings requires different techniques — heavy-duty masonry anchors and careful drilling to avoid cracking stone.
Bath waste connections in Minchinhampton properties need correct fall to drain efficiently. A waste pipe that's too flat will drain slowly and trap debris. Too steep and it loses its water seal. We set the waste at the correct gradient and use easy-access traps that can be cleared if they ever block.

Cast-iron baths retain heat much longer than acrylic (water stays warm for 45+ minutes vs 15-20 minutes). If long soaks are your priority in your Gloucestershire home, the extra cost and weight of cast iron is justified.
If you're choosing a freestanding bath for your Minchinhampton bathroom, measure the doorways and staircase before ordering — some baths won't fit through a standard 762mm door frame without removing the door or door frame.

Skipping the tanking membrane in wet areas. In Minchinhampton properties, moisture behind tiles causes more damage than you'd expect — and it's invisible until the ceiling below starts staining.
Tiling directly onto old plaster without proper preparation. In Minchinhampton properties, old lime plaster crumbles under tile weight. Removing loose plaster and boarding the wall first prevents expensive failures.
Ignoring ventilation requirements. A Minchinhampton bathroom without adequate extraction will develop condensation and mould, regardless of how well it's tiled. Building regs require 15 l/s minimum.

Acrylic is lighter, warmer to touch, and cheaper. Steel is more durable and holds heat better (especially with insulation). For most Minchinhampton homes, acrylic is the practical choice.
Yes — an over-bath shower with a bath screen is a great space-saver. We fit thermostatic mixer kits with proper waterproofing to the wall.
